JOHNSON’S® NATURAL™ Baby & Kid Skin Products

The smell of Johnson’s Baby Lotion is one of my favorites in the world which I directly associate with babies.  And even though my own little ones are already two and four, I refuse to let them grow out of the original pink bottled baby lotion and surrender to any other scent. Most recently we tried out Johnson’s line of natural baby and kid products from a trusted brand we’ve used since 2006 when our first was born. These include:

Baby Lotion
Baby Shampoo
HEAD-TO-TOE Foaming Baby Wash
Kids 3-in-1 Shampoo Conditioner and Body Wash
Kids 2-in-1 Hand and Face Foaming Wash

Each JOHNSON’S® NATURAL™ product is 98% natural meeting the Natural Products Association guidelines.  Most importantly to our family, each cleanser uses the NO MORE TEARS® forumla.  While camping this summer we forgot our Johnson’s body wash for the kids and used our own resulting in both a screaming toddler and preschooler who were not happy after inadvertantly (both) rubbing their eyes with soap.  ”You’re making it worse” didn’t seem to matter with an important lesson learned: all soaps and body washes are not equal when it comes to kids.

We tried all five products and plan to continue using them. The 2-in-1 Hand and Face Foaming Wash now resides on the kid’s own sink; they think they’re pretty special with a hand pump of their own rather than having soap doled out by mom or dad. As for baby, I was surprised to learn that not all natural products are necessarily safe but trust Johnson’s evaluation process to include only those which meet the specific “needs of infant skin.” Natural, in this case, really is better.

Baby Basics Diapers: A Less Expensive Alternative That Works


One of the many costs that comes with having a baby are diapers. They are one of the few products that you need from the moment the baby arrives and for many years to come. Parents change thousands of diapers before their kids are ready for the potty. As the mom of three kids, I have bought my share of diapers and recently tested Baby Basics diapers on my 3 month old daughter. Baby Basics are created by Supervalu and are available at Acme, Albertson and Shaw and other stores. The Baby Basics diapers have a soft paper cover, a double layer of elastic around the leg openings and attach with two stretchy fasteners to the front of the diaper. The design on the size 2 diapers includes green and purple stripes with a pink bunny and the words “B is for Bunny” on the front and a second bunny on the back.

While the most important factor to me when buying diapers is cost, absorbency and a good fit are also important. After all, the cheapest cheapest diapers are not worth the cost if they are constantly leaking and forcing you to spend more money on laundry detergent. Baby Basics are comparable to that of the brand name diapers with a stretchy waistband to fit my baby well. As far as absorbency and leak protection I had no complaints. We didn’t have a single leak when my daughter was wearing these diapers and which included overnight as sleeps for a twelve hours stretches. With other diapers we have tried we have had leaks out the legs as well as up the back so clearly the elastic legs and waist on these diapers provide good protection. Best of all is the cost of the Baby Basics diapers. At approximately $6.99 for their jumbo pack, these diapers were significantly cheaper per diaper than other store brands that we have tried.

Sparkle Hearts: Hair & Body Line Perfect for Tweens

My ‘tween daughter is very much into beauty and fashion. She also wants to be her own person and have her own things. It makes her feel “grown up” knowing that she has her own brushes and combs, her own nail polish, her own body lotions (for children of course) and other products. Especially when she doesn’t have to share with her brother. We recently had a chance to try out a great new product for girls called Sparkle Hearts. Sparkle Hearts makes hair and body products just for girls (although my son enjoyed trying them too). We had the opportunity to try the Sparkle Hearts Shampoo and Sparkle Hearts conditioner.

The Sparkle Hearts products were designed with girls in mind. They bottles were colorful and “sparkly” all over. This was a huge plus as far as my daughter was concerned. She also enjoyed that fact that they were pump bottles rather then regular bottles because it made it easier for her to dispense the right amount that she needed. I LOVE the Spark Hearts products, not only for their cute design but also because they are a healthier option then traditional shampoos and conditioners. Sparkle Hearts products contain no artificial colors, phthalates or sulfates.

The packaging is eco-friendly and their products are never tested on animals. They are made with natural and organic ingredients. They also smell sweet like candy which my kids that was terrific. My daughter has VERY thick hair, and Sparkle Hearts shampoo did a great job cleaning it, and she was able to rinse it all out with no problem. The conditioner also left my her thick mane easy to comb and free from many of the tangles that normally plague her hair after a shower. My daughter loves “her” shampoo and conditioner. Sparkle Hearts also makes a body lotion, detangler and a body wash.
